SLOWPOKE

plodder, slowpoke, stick-in-the-mud, slowcoach

(noun) someone who moves slowly; “in England they call a slowpoke a slowcoach”

Source: WordNet® 3.1

Noun

slowpoke (plural slowpokes)

(US, Canada, mildly, derogatory) A person who moves slowly or takes a long time to do something.

Synonyms

• plodder

• sluggard

• (UK equivalent) slowcoach

Coffee Trivia

Coffee is a brewed drink prepared from roasted coffee beans, the seeds of berries from certain Coffea species. When coffee berries turn from green to bright red – indicating ripeness – they are picked, processed, and dried. Dried coffee seeds are roasted to varying degrees, depending on the desired flavor.
